Paul Kelly Extends His Making Gravy Christmas Concert To Sydney and Brisbane

by Paul Cashmere on August 16, 2018

in News

Paul Kelly has expanded his Melbourne based Making Gravy Christmas concert to include shows in Sydney and Brisbane this year.

Kelly performing Making Gravy at the Sidney Myer Music Bowl in Melbourne in 2017 with special guests.

The 2018 concerts will feature Angus & Julia Stone and Alex Lahey on all shows, D.D. Dumbo and Angie McMahon in Sydney and Mojo Juju in Melbourne and Brisbane.

Kelly will release his album ‘Nature’ ahead of the tour.
